As the digital era keeps evolve, so do the roles of a User Experience designer. Collaborating with Product read more Designers, these experts are critical in creating the UX of services and products.

A UX expert takes care of boosting user satisfaction by improving the functionality and engagement between the consumer and the service. Sometimes mistaken for the Design expert job, the two share common ground but are not the same.

Seen primarily in software applications, a Design expert's job integrates concepts from UI/UX design, visual design, and user interaction to establish a working and visually attractive product.

A User Experience Designer centers their work on the consumer— understanding their requirements, likes, and habits through different research strategies. This methodology, known as Design Centrado no Usuário, guarantees the product is developed with the user's requirements and UX in mind.

The creation of a design guide— a exhaustive collection of principles, components, and design standards— is another duty of User Experience Designers. This toolkit aids in keeping uniformity across multiple products and increases efficiency.

Prototipagem and usability testing are critical steps in the design process. A prototype is a early version of the product that serves to see potential challenges and areas for improvement. Usability tests are then carried out to assess the product's effectiveness and ease of use.

The understanding and organization of information— known as information architecture— serves to boost the creation's usability and user satisfaction.

Finally, reviews from actual users— achieved through user research— provides priceless information that aid in enhancements and future design evolution.

Tools such as Figma, a vector-based design and prototyping tool—are valuable assets for User Experience Designers, aiding in collaborative work and sharing designs with ease.

In summary, the duties of a User Experience Designer and Design expert give an indispensable addition to the improvement, creation, and evolution of creations. Through a comprehensive method, involving design, research, and testing, they ensure to products are meet user needs, user-friendly, and efficient.
